I would write three new articles a week on various topics, most of which relate to my books. Starting a blog is easy. Keeping one going, especially on your own, is tremendously difficult.<br \/>\n<!--more--><br \/>\nThe blog sprung out of my old <em>Weekly Wambooli Salad<\/em> newsletter. That newsletter was very popular and I enjoyed writing it, but it was a pain in the rear to maintain. Spam. Spoofing. Angry AOL users who didn&#8217;t understand that they actually signed up for the newsletter. My desire was to deliver content but not send email. A blog provided the perfect solution.<\/p>\n<p>I perused several blogging platforms before settling upon WordPress. It&#8217;s feature-rich and easy to maintain and customize. (Well, for me it is.) It&#8217;s also popular: Almost 30 percent of the web sites (not just blogs) out there run WordPress. That makes it a huge target for hackers, which is why I don&#8217;t provide open registration.<\/p>\n<p>My observation is that the key to blogging success is consistency. I don&#8217;t count hits or page views. In fact, I&#8217;ve noticed weeks can go by without a single comment on anything, but I figure people are reading. The blog posts are linked to relative topics here on Wambooli: When I post something about Word or Android, the post is presented in that part of the site. Still, aside from a brief stretch about 5 years ago, new posts appear consistently every Monday, Wednesday, and Friday.<\/p>\n<p>Many blogs fail because their owners lose interest. Then they feel guilt about not blogging, so they just don&#8217;t. Eventually, the blog dies. I don&#8217;t know how many times I get interested in a blog only to discover that the most &#8220;recent&#8221; post was from several years back.<\/p>\n<p>As far as making  money is concerned, don&#8217;t worry about: You won&#8217;t.<\/p>\n<p>I&#8217;m sure a few bloggers actually make decent coin, not by blogging but through advertising revenue. That&#8217;s a weak model, and it&#8217;s remarkable how poorly it generates income, but I&#8217;m sure a few big-hitter blogs actually do make some money. This one doesn&#8217;t, and I never intended it to.<\/p>\n<p>The nifty thing about blogging is that anyone can do it. To make a blog happen, you just go out and create one. You can park a site at <a href=\"https:\/\/wordpress.org\/\" target=\"_blank\">WordPress<\/a>, or download the software for your own site. Plenty of sites (blogs, actually) can help you get starting, such as the <a href=\"http:\/\/firstsiteguide.com\/blogging-intro\/\" target=\"_blank\">FirstSiteGuide<\/a>.<\/p>\n<p>Offer your readers fun. Offer them something interesting and different. Above all, offer it consistently and you&#8217;re well on your way.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"excerpt":{"rendered":"<p>The key to success is consistency.<\/p>\n","protected":false},"author":1,"featured_media":0,"comment_status":"open","ping_status":"closed","sticky":false,"template":"","format":"standard","meta":{"footnotes":""},"categories":[3],"tags":[],"class_list":["post-7336","post","type-post","status-publish","format-standard","hentry","category-main"],"_links":{"self":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=\/wp\/v2\/posts\/7336","targetHints":{"allow":["GET"]}}],"collection":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=\/wp\/v2\/posts"}],"about":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=\/wp\/v2\/types\/post"}],"author":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=\/wp\/v2\/users\/1"}],"replies":[{"emb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=%2Fwp%2Fv2%2Fcomments&post=7336"}],"version-history":[{"count":3,"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=\/wp\/v2\/posts\/7336\/revisions"}],"predecessor-version":[{"id":7346,"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=\/wp\/v2\/posts\/7336\/revisions\/7346"}],"wp:attachment":[{"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=%2Fwp%2Fv2%2Fmedia&parent=7336"}],"wp:term":[{"taxonomy":"category","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=%2Fwp%2Fv2%2Fcategories&post=7336"},{"taxonomy":"post_tag","embeddable":true,"href":"https:\/\/www.wambooli.com\/blog\/index.php?rest_route=%2Fwp%2Fv2%2Ftags&post=7336"}],"curies":[{"name":"wp","href":"https:\/\/api.w.org\/{rel}","templated":true}]}}
